Providing hands-free access to your organization's voicemail has never been so easy. T3 Voice Control turns standard touchtone voicemail into a voice-activated experience.
From the moment a user accesses voicemail they can begin using verbal commands to send messages, review messages and set personal options. And with voice commands users can bypass multiple key presses, greatly
simplifying the traditional user experience associated with touchtone navigation.
With verbal commands, a user can "jump to" almost every piece of mailbox functionality directly from the main menu, rather than using multiple key presses to drill down to specific mailbox functionality.
- The user can speak a name, mailbox or group number to address a message.
- The user can use intuitive spoken commands to set a wake-up call or to send a message for future delivery. T3 Voice Control allows the user to speak the day of week (for example "today," "tomorrow," "Wednesday"), or date (for example "January 1") to set the time/date stamp.
- T3 Voice Control uses speech resources through its native SIP support and MRCP for standards-based speech recognition.
With T3 Voice Control, the following functionality can be accessed using spoken commands:
- Review new and saved voice, email and fax messages
- Control speed and volume options
- Save, delete, reply to, redirect, and repeat messages
- Send messages internally and externally
- Stamp messages priority, confidential, return receipt and no receipt notification
- Access directory assistance
- Schedule messages for future delivery
- Set wake up calls
- Set up follow-me
- Set message notification
- Set up personal greeting, temporary greeting and password
- Set up group lists and send messages to groups
- Set up call screening
- Set transfer status
- Check message delivery
- Change personal assistance number
- Set scheduled greetings
- Undelete messages
- Access new user set up and Voice Control tutorial
